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Leveraging Python for Proxy Server Implementation
#1
In the realm of web development and data scraping, proxy servers play a crucial role in maintaining anonymity, bypassing geo-restrictions, and enhancing security. Python, with its extensive libraries and frameworks, offers robust solutions for implementing proxy servers. This article explores how to create and utilize proxy servers using Python.To get more news about python proxy, you can visit pyproxy.com official website.

Understanding Proxy Servers
A proxy server acts as an intermediary between a user’s device and the internet. When you connect to a proxy server, your internet traffic is routed through the server before reaching its final destination. This process masks your original IP address, providing anonymity and allowing you to bypass geographic restrictions.

Why Use Proxy Servers?
Proxy servers are essential for several reasons:

Anonymity: They mask your IP address, making it difficult for websites to track your online activities.
Access to Geo-Restricted Content: Proxies allow you to access content that may be restricted in your region.
Enhanced Security: By routing your traffic through a proxy, you can protect your data from malicious actors.
Load Balancing: Proxies can distribute the load across multiple servers, improving performance and reliability.
Setting Up a Proxy Server in Python
Python provides several libraries and frameworks for setting up proxy servers. One popular library is proxy.py, an open-source proxy server framework that offers a range of functionalities.

Conclusion
Proxy servers are invaluable tools for web developers and data scrapers, offering anonymity, security, and access to restricted content. Python, with its powerful libraries like proxy.py and requests, makes it easy to set up and use proxy servers. Whether you’re looking to enhance your online privacy, bypass geo-restrictions, or improve security, Python provides the tools you need to implement effective proxy solutions.
Choosing the Right Rotating Proxy Provider
When selecting a rotating proxy provider, consider the following factors:

IP Pool Size
A larger IP pool provides more options and reduces the risk of getting blocked. Providers like Bright Data and Smartproxy offer extensive IP pools, making them suitable for large-scale operations.

Performance and Reliability
Choose a provider known for high performance and reliability. Look for features like high uptime, fast connection speeds, and robust infrastructure.

Customer Support
Reliable customer support is crucial, especially if you encounter issues with your proxy service. Opt for providers with responsive and helpful support teams.

Pricing
Consider your budget and choose a provider that offers flexible pricing plans. Providers like Webshare offer cost-effective solutions without compromising on quality.
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)